Single-valued wave function of the Aharonov-Bohm problem

  • 1. Maritime Safety Academy, Transportation Ministry of Japan, Kure, Hiroshima 737 (Japan)

Description

A wave function of a charged particle orbiting around a confined magnetic flux is single-valued. Accordingly the flux-dependent interference between two split waves appears to be impossible. Besides, an extraordinarily depressed cross section of a rigid wall tube is obtained. ((orig.))
